About Us

Located 35km to the southeast of Melbourne, Greater Dandenong City Council covers 129 square kilometres and has a population of over 169,000 people. The central activities district is Melbourne's second largest retail and commercial centre and includes large shopping complexes at Dandenong and Keysborough as well as the highly popular Dandenong Market.

Greater Dandenong City Council is the most culturally diverse locality in Australia, with residents from over 150 different birthplaces, nearly two-thirds of whom were born overseas. Key industries include manufacturing, health care and social assistance, retail trade, wholesale trade and transport.

About the Role

We are seeking a self-motivated and proactive administration officer to help deliver administrative support to the community amenity department for animal control, local laws, parking compliance, prosecutions and school crossing programs, to ensure activities, systems and procedures operate in a the most effective and efficient manner.

This position is based in Dandenong, with hybrid work arrangements negotiable.

About you

To be successful in this role, you will have demonstrated knowledge and understanding of the following:

  • Well-developed administrative skills supported by a tertiary qualification (Certificate III or higher), or significant work experience in a similar role.
  • Highly effective interpersonal skills, incorporating verbal and written communication, listening, liaison skills, as well as excellence in customer service delivery.
  • Advanced PC literacy incorporating MS Office applications along with proficiency in the use various software products including Objective and Tech 1
  • Demonstrated ability to plan, coordinate, prioritise and manage workloads in a multi-disciplinary environment to meet deadlines.
